Output a68754fc67f1453862ff183855a34be8faf3d55d98354543951011fd5e8787dc:5

value
343440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 544db5e51e2cefc8d018af12281c83682cacc42e OP_EQUAL
address
39Nmn5a3XMHB4PAH78atamhRK5jkCX1wPq
transaction
a68754fc67f1453862ff183855a34be8faf3d55d98354543951011fd5e8787dc
confirmations
403603
spent
true